AristoContest 6 - God Damn Us, Everyone

Filed Under Live Events

Our most recent show featuring comic’s renditions of the Aristocrats Joke just about proved to me that there is no such thing as the bottom. We’re in the abyss here folks. Thanks to Scott Eckert (of the duo Scott & Ellie) for his rendition featuring the Supreme Court breaking all of God’s laws and the brilliant Liam McEneaney, whose baby-puppy animal-human hybrid was surely what Dubya was warning us about in his state of the union address (read his joke here). Also thanks to a could of drop-ins, Danny Perez and Joel Keller (of the blog TV Squad) for sharing their nightmarish visions of the act.

Our winner this time was from a man who hates the Aristocrats joke, Alex Blagg, who repudiation of all that we hold unholy was rewarded with a $100 prize, thanks to V2 Records, distributors of the Aristocrats Soundtrack. As a stunned Alex said in his acceptance speech, “irony.”

Again, thanks to all the performers who all have other shows that you should check out. Shows that their mothers probably approve of (slightly). After witnessing nearly 2,000 Aristocrat jokes now in film, theater and online, I think co-producer Alex Zalben and I may only have one or two more of these shows in us. If you want to experience this depravity for yourself it might be best to be at the next Aristocontest, March 25 at the PIT.

The Daily Show's Aasif Mandvi shows off his feature length comedy "7 to the Palace" at the 92YTribeca tonight at 8PM. Only $12.

South Park co-creator Trey Parker says they'd probably end the show's run with a feature film. No ideas yet, as their last idea ended up as the multi-episode arc Imaginationland.

Irving Brecher, writer for Milton Berle and the Marx Brothers, dead at 94. One of the last interviews with him will be a part of the upcoming book "And Here's the Kicker."

Sacha Baron Cohen disrupts NBC drama "Medium", sneaking on set as Bruno for his upcoming follow-up to Borat. The nature of the bit (and disturbance) has not been revealed.

Susie Essman: "I don't get heckled that much. Most hecklers are men... When I'm on stage, I'm in control and I don't think men want to be humiliated by a woman. Where with other guys, it's a mano y mano thing, with me I don't think they want to go there." (AintItCool)
